A: Technical Specifications
Environmental Specifications
Table A-2 lists the environmental specifications of the system.
Optional Solid State Disk Parameters
Table A-3 shows the basic operating parameters of the optional solid state disks available with the
Octane III systems. Note that MLC drives used beyond the capacity of their total projected write
life will not be replaced under warranty. STEC drives are warranted for three years regardless of
the number of writes. Both the MLC and STEC drives use a volatile write cache and are subject
to data loss during a power failure; this could cause XFS file system corruption and require file
repairs.
Table A-2 Environmental Specifications
Feature Specification
Temperature tolerance
(operating)
+5 °C (41 °F) to +35
°C (95 °F) (up to 1500 m / 5000 ft.)
+5 °C (41
°F) to +30
°C (86
°F) (1500 m to 3000 m /5000 ft. to 10,000 ft.)
Temperature tolerance
(non-operating)
-40 °C (-40 °F) to +60
°C (140 °F)
Relative humidity 10% to 80% operating (no condensation)
8% to 95% non-operating (no condensation)
Cooling requirement Ambient air
Maximum altitude 10,000 ft. (3,049 m) operating
40,000 ft. (12,195 m) non-operating
Table A-3 Solid State Disk (SSD) Operating Parameters
SSD type Drive capacity Write size Program/erase cycles Projected write life
Intel MLC 80 GB 4 KB average 2,500 lifetime minimum 7.5 TB
Intel MLC 160 GB 4 KB average 2,500 lifetime minimum 15 TB
STEC
Mach8
60 GB Variable 100,000 minimum over the
life of the drive
Unlimited writes over
three years
